Main Responsibilities:

  • To take part in the organisation's response to emergencies, helping to coordinate actions and providing support to residents.
  • To respond to and manage incidents of low level antisocial behaviour, including harassment, nuisance, and neighbour disputes, taking appropriate action in liaison with Police and other agencies. To take enforcement action to resolve antisocial behaviour and breach of tenancy matters and to refer particularly complex issues to a Senior Housing Officer.
  • To support the effective management and reletting of void properties by carrying out pretermination visits; accompanied viewings; signups and new tenant visits promptly and ensuring that new tenants are aware of their responsibilities under the tenancy agreement.
  • To give general advice on housing options including transfers or any other tenancy related issues including supporting new tenants as appropriate to settle into their homes.
  • To ensure robust tenancy sustainment working across the patch, where possible, working with internal and external partners to bring about successful outcomes, escalating particularly complex cases to the Senior Housing Officer where appropriate
  • To carry out tenancy checks, referring possible issues for further investigation. Serve Notice to Quit or Notice of Seeking.
